USSSA Rules
Home Runs
:  2 HR Hitters.  They are not declared prior to the game.  The first two batters to hit Home Runs are the Home Run hitters for that game.  They may hit unlimited Home Runs in that game.  If a Home Run hitter is walked, the next batter may hit a home run for that at bat only.  If the next hitter is the other Home Run hitter, the home run does NOT keep getting passed down.  HR Hitters DO NOT have to run out HR’s.
Courtesy Runner:  Each team may get 2 courtesy runners per game.  They must be declared prior to the game.  The runner will be the last batted out.  If the last batted out is on base when his turn at the plate comes up, he may be replaced.
 
Run Ahead Rule
:  20/3, 15/4 and 10/5
